Typhoon signal Number 1 was raised over parts of Southern Luzon and Visayas as Typhoon “Tisoy” remains off the coast east of Catanduanes, the weather bureau said.

The Philippine Atmospheric, Geophysical and Astronomical Services Administration last spotted Tisoy at 885 kilometers east of Virac, Catanduanes. It was packing maximum sustained winds of 150 kilometers per hour (kph) and gustiness of 185 kph. Pagasa said it was moving in a westward direction at a speed of 15 kph.
